[0075] Example 1, nanometer gold and silver magnification and visual colorimetry detection of human hepatitis B and C virus pathogenic genes, the process is as follows:
[0076] (1) Prepare 0.2% PDITC (1,4-phenylene diisothiocyanate) solution
[0077] ①Mixed solvent
[0078] Pyridine: DMF (N, N-dimethylformamide) = 1:9 (note that they are all anhydrous solvents), for example: 0.19g PDC + 10ml pyridine + 90ml DMF is 100ml 0.2% PDITC solution.
[0079] ② Handling of slides
[0080] Wash the slides with concentrated nitric acid for 10 minutes, wash them with distilled water, and dry them in an oven.
[0081] ③ Preparation of oligonucleotide solution
[0082] Dissolve 5'-amino oligonucleotides with an optical density value of 1.0 (about 33ug) in 100ulTE at a concentration of about 3.35×10-5mol / L. 5'-amino oligonucleotide sequence: 5'-NH 2 -GGACTT CTC TCA ATT TTC TAG GG-3'
[0083] (2) Silanization of glass slides to capture the cross-linking of DNA and glass slides
